Israeli international Ben Sahar has returned to Israel to begin his IDF service.

The 20-year-old striker, who plays for La Liga club Espanyol, began his army career as a youth motivational speaker this week.

He will be allowed to complete his service during his holidays in Israel, over a number of years, thanks to a change in army rules that allows “gifted athletes” based abroad to do their service over a longer period of time.

Up until the last couple of years top athletes competing abroad had to return to live in Israel to undertake their mandatory service. However, Sahar is the beneficiary of a relaxation of IDF rules that allows him to combine his career in Europe with army service.
